Author Biography
Michael Martin's first collection of poetry, Extended Remark: Poems From A Moravian Parking Lot, was published in 2015 by Portals Press (New Orleans). Poetry and fiction have appeared in Gargoyle, New Orleans Review, Booth Journal, Carolina Quarterly, Chattahoochee Review, & Berkeley Poetry Review, among many others. He co-founded the literary magazine, Hogtown Creek Review and for a decade lived in Holland where he was a feature writer with Amsterdam Weekly. In 2010 he edited the anthology, Rules of the Game: The Best Sports Writing from Harper's Magazine. He is currently working on a second manuscript of poetry and writing a book with Dutch film director, Louis van Gasteren. He lives in North Carolina with his wife and two young boys.
